Comments: I was with A Btry of the 24th. Stationed near K-9 Airfield and the village of Tongnae. Also did some of my basic training with the 213th (Dog Btry) at Camp Stewart before they shipped out. Trainees transfered to the 337th an activated NG outfit from Hamburg PA>

Comments: This was a Pennsylvania National Guard unit that was called to active duty in Sept. 1950. We were stationed at Camp Gordon and Camp Stewart,Georgia. In May 1951 we went to Fort Dix, NJ. September 1951 we left for Fort Lawton, Wash. We arrived in Pusan Korea in Nov. 1951. The unit left for the states in May. We are looking for anyone who served with unit.
